2012-10-24 2 views
3

UIGestureRecognizer 유형을 찾고 싶습니다. 이렇게 할 수 있습니까?UIGestureRecognizer 유형 catch in gestureRecognizerShouldBegin

저는 테이블 뷰 셀에서 길게 터치 제스처가 있습니다. 내가 셀을 누르면 나는 로그가 나타납니다

-[FileObjectView gestureRecognizerShouldBegin:] [Line 45] Gesture should begin 
-[FileObjectView gestureRecognizerShouldBegin:] [Line 55] long 

을 그리고는이 방식으로 작동합니다.

-[FileObjectView gestureRecognizerShouldBegin:] [Line 45] Gesture should begin 

그것은 제가 제스처의 몇 가지 유형을 인식하지 않다 생각합니다 : 내 테이블보기를 스크롤하면서

는하지만 가끔은 내가 로그를받을 수 있습니다.

상황을 설명 할 수 있습니까?

+0

예. – Avinash

답변

1

나는 클래스 이름이 방법을 확인하기로 결정했습니다 :

NSLog(@"%@",gestureRecognizer.class); 

클래스 이름입니다 : 내가 differen 아이폰 OS 버전에서이 문제를 시간을 많이 확인했다 UIScrollViewPanGestureRecognizer

.

이 문제는 iOS 6에서만 발생합니다. iOS 6 버그가 하나 더 있습니다!

관련 문제